Opt for Windbreak Walls

choose windbreak wall options

In many outdoor spaces, incorporating windbreak walls can greatly enhance comfort and usability.

These walls, crafted from durable windbreak materials such as wood, stone, or composite, can effectively shield your patio from strong breezes.

Consider the wall height, as taller walls offer better protection.

Strategically placed, they create cozy enclaves, allowing you to enjoy your outdoor area regardless of the wind conditions.

Create a Sunken Patio

design a recessed outdoor space

Creating a sunken patio can be an effective strategy for mitigating the impact of strong winds in your outdoor space.

By lowering the seating area, you can create a cozy nook that feels sheltered. Incorporate sunken seating around a stylish firepit to enhance warmth and ambiance.

This innovative design not only offers protection from gusts but also fosters a welcoming atmosphere for gatherings.

Focus on Strategic Planting

strategic planting for success

Strategically placing plants around your patio can greatly mitigate the effects of wind while enhancing the overall ambiance of your outdoor space.

Opt for native plants that thrive in your region, as they are well-adapted to local wind patterns. Dense shrubs can act as natural windbreaks, creating a sheltered area.

Additionally, layering your plants can provide visual interest while improving wind resistance effectively.
